In our commitment to delivering high quality products and services, Fullsteam is currently seeking a Senior Software Quality Assurance Engineer in Canada to help the US based quality team test Fullsteam’s payment processing platform from a Canadian province. The QA Engineer’s responsibilities will include working within Fullsteam’s payment processing platform to perform regression testing, new feature sprint testing, sanity testing and/or risk-based testing with the main focus related to Canadian processing, while collaborating and communicating with the other members of the US based quality assurance, and development teams.
Primary Responsibilities:
- Create and maintain detailed test cases from requirements and user stories.
- Perform analysis and design test cases in lieu of detailed requirements.
- Execute manual test cases, including regression, sanity, and risk-based testing plans.
- Test web applications and credit card capture terminals as it pertains to Canadian processing.
- Conducts testing from Canadian province to validate Credit Card, Debit Card (Interac) transactions.
- Performs API testing using tools such as Postman/SoapUI.
- Document and communicate detailed bug reports, including defect analysis and tracking.
- Collaborate with internal teams and business unit stakeholders, providing regular updates on testing progress and results.
- Ensure all testing aligns with Canadian payment processing requirements and regulations.
